Gaurav Ramesh · 2025-12-28

完美软件:为唯一的用户打造

摘要

本文提出"完美软件"的概念——不是最好的软件,而是恰好满足个人需求的软件。作者认为硅谷将"好"等同于"大"是一种误区,真正的价值在于"充足"。随着LLM的发展,构建个人专属工具的门槛大幅降低。作者以自建博客、Obsidian插件和Chrome扩展为例,展示了完美软件如何成为认知的延伸。这种实践不仅带回了软件开发的乐趣,更重要的是帮助个体重获自主权。

内容框架与概述

文章开篇从命名切入,指出现有术语如"可塑软件"“家常软件"分别描述了行为和创作者,但作者想要一个触及感受层面的名字——“完美软件”。他用"完美咖啡"类比:不存在世界上最好的咖啡,只有最适合你的咖啡。完美软件同理,它不追求规模、市场或持续增长,而是追求"充足”——满足需求即可,像园丁描述"完美成熟的番茄"那样自然。

在LLM出现之前,构建完美软件对普通人而言成本过高,人们只能租用平台、忍受广告和数据收集。但过去18个月,作者借助Claude等工具从零构建了自己的博客系统、Obsidian随机笔记插件"Serendipity",以及一键两端对齐文本的Chrome扩展。这些工具虽不完美通用,却精准贴合个人需求,成为认知过程的透明延伸。

文章最后阐述了完美软件的三重意义:降低技术门槛让普通人也能创造;找回被职业焦虑淹没的开发乐趣;以及在丧失代理权的职场中重获自主性。作者引用自我决定理论,强调自主、胜任和联结是人类幸福的基石,而构建完美软件正是疗愈在公司体制中受损部分的方式。

核心概念及解读

Perfect Software(完美软件):不是功能最强或用户最多的软件,而是恰好做到你想要的事情、以你想要的方式、在你需要的时刻运行的软件。核心在于"fit"而非"scale"。

Sufficiency(充足):与硅谷增长逻辑相对的价值观。增长要求永远饥饿,而充足提供饱足感。当你认定某物完美时,便获得了满足——这是一种不因缺乏野心、而是因为已达目的的美德。

Extended Mind Theory(延展心智理论):工具不仅是附件,而是认知过程的延伸。通用型应用像不合身的假肢,而量身定制的完美软件则能与思维无缝融合,成为记忆和能力的透明延展。

Self-Determination Theory(自我决定理论):心理学理论认为人类幸福依赖自主性、胜任感和联结感三大需求。在职业阶梯攀升中失去的代理权,可以通过构建个人软件重新获得。

1x Engineer with an LLM:作者提出的新范式——你不必是十倍效率工程师,只需是一个有痒要挠的普通开发者加上一个大语言模型,就能构建完美软件。这标志着创造力门槛的根本性降低。


原文信息

字段内容
原文Perfect Software - Software for an Audience of One
作者Gaurav Ramesh
发表日期2025-12-19

此摘要卡片由 AI 自动生成